How much does a new roof cost in Delaware?

In Delaware, a new roof costs about $9,300$21,500 in 2026 for a 1,800 sq ft (about 20-square) asphalt-shingle roof, tear-off included — roughly $463.5–$1081.5 per square (100 sq ft). That’s close to the U.S. average.

What’s different about Delaware

Delaware's coastal exposure brings salt-air corrosion and humidity, increasing maintenance needs for exterior materials near the Atlantic.

  • Algae-resistant shingles are popular where humidity drives streaking.
  • Coastal salt favors corrosion-resistant flashing and fasteners.

Expect quotes toward the higher end in Delaware’s larger metros — Wilmington, Dover, and Newark — where labor and permit costs run above the state average, and lower in rural areas.

How the cost is built

Roof cost scales with roof area (measured in 100 sq ft 'squares'), pitch, and material — asphalt shingles are the budget choice, while metal, tile, and slate run two to four times more. Steep or complex rooflines, multiple layers to tear off, and new decking or flashing all add to the total.

Resale value

A new asphalt-shingle roof recoups roughly 60% of its cost at resale, per the annual Remodeling Cost vs. Value report — and it's often what lets a home sell at all.

Sources & method

The Delaware figure is the national installed-cost range scaled by a Delaware regional cost index (its construction costs run close to the U.S. average), then adjusted for the local climate and code factors above. It’s a 2026 planning estimate, not a quote — get local bids before budgeting.
